UV-Vis spectroscopy, often known as ultraviolet-visible spectroscopy, is a method that is applied to check the conversation of matter and electromagnetic radiation. It especially discounts with the absorption of ultraviolet (UV) and visible gentle by a sample. The sample is exposed to a broad variety of wavelengths of sunshine as well as absorption of light at different wavelengths is measured. The ensuing knowledge is plotted like a spectrum, from which the sample’s absorbance or transmittance is often decided.

Infrared (IR) spectroscopy analyzes the vibrations of bonds in molecules, which take in precise wavelengths of infrared light. Unique practical groups have attribute IR absorptions that could be utilized for structure perseverance.
